As requested, here’s a pretty short video to test Flareon charge moves, the big hitting 1-bar Overheat or 2-bar Flamethrower. Both are lvl 30 ( IVs ADS described in their names ), and 2 battles ( vs Blissey and Snorlax ) shown concurrently.

Overheat has better DPE ( damage per energy, ie 160 dmg for 100 energy ) than Flamethrower (70 dmg for 50 energy), so in most cases, it will performed slightly better.

Do note that formula DPS ( calculated by dividing base dmg over cast time ) for charged moves are often quite misleading in determining their actual overall performance. Eg, for Zapdos, Thunderbolt’s formula DPS is lower than Zap Cannon, but it has higher DPE, and in most cases, performed slightly better than Zap Cannon. Thunder has the highest formula DPS, but lowest DPE, and performed the worst. Same kinda scenario for Machamps’ Dynamic Punch vs Close Combat.

Also, 1-bar moves have one main disadvantage ( especially due to RNGness of defender charge moves usage ), which is energy wastage, as shown in this video. Plus most hard-hitting 1-bar moves will have quite long cast time, so more susceptible in getting hit by opponent charge moves.
